    Abstract: The present invention relates to a method of providing a seedstock of Sphagnum. The method comprises providing in vitro Sphagnum, applying the Sphagnum to a growth surface, and cultivating the Sphagnum in vivo on the growth surface. The method also comprises harvesting the cultivated Sphagnum from the growth surface, and then chopping the harvested Sphagnum to provide a seedstock of Sphagnum for cultivation, the seedstock comprising a plurality of fragments of the in vivo Sphagnum. The present invention also relates to Sphagnum and seedstocks of Sphagnum obtainable by the method.

    Abstract: A method of identifying fertilized fish eggs (200) in a sample of eggs (104) taken from a batch of incubating fish eggs is disclosed. The method includes the steps of treating the sample, within a period of time from initial fertilization of the batch, with a fixative (106) bringing an outer membrane of the eggs at least partly transparent and/or a blastodisc of the eggs at least partly opaque. The method further includes the step of capturing at least one image of individual eggs of the sample depicting the blastodisc of the egg, analysing the at least one image for detecting divided cells in the blastodisc, and identifying each egg associated with an image showing divided cells in the blastodisc as a fertilized egg. An associated system and a fish egg analysis apparatus are also disclosed.

    Abstract: Methods of generating functional human organs and tissue in animal bodies suitable for transplantation into human subjects are provided. In particular, the contribution of human donor cells to tissues and organs can be increased in interspecies host embryos by knocking out a growth factor receptor gene such as the insulin-like growth factor 1 receptor or insulin receptor gene. Almost entirely donor-derived functional organs and tissue can be generated by using this method. The methods described herein are useful for generating human organs and tissue in animals and may be helpful for overcoming the current problems with organ shortage for transplantation therapy. Additionally, such organs and tissue can be used in drug discovery, drug screening, and toxicology testing.

    Abstract: A multi-zone horseshoe pad that provides hybrid performance characteristics, with discrete performance characteristics provided during discrete phases or different types of interactions between a hoof and the ground. The multi-zone horseshoe pad is substantially flexible while also providing shock absorption, protection, and support. The multi-zone horseshoe pad may include a pad body with different segments that have different hardness values. A relatively softer material may be provided toward a back segment of the pad body for shock absorption and vibration damping during impacts between the horseshoe and hoof at the pad's back segment. A relatively harder material may be provided toward a front segment of the pad body for minimizing energy loss through compression during push off events at the pad's front segment. A central segment of the multi-zone horseshoe pad may be both thicker and more flexible than an outer rim segment.

    Abstract: A method of treating an area infested with bed bugs, includes applying to the infested area an amount of an isopropyl alcohol-denatured alcohol blend effective to kill the bed bugs. The alcohol blend composition is a bed bug control composition including, 25 vol. % to 33 vol. % denatured alcohol and 66 vol. % to 75 vol. % isopropyl alcohol.
